Scrydon

Bases des connexions

Comprendre le fonctionnement des connexions dans Scrydon

Fonctionnement des connexions

Les connexions sont les chemins qui permettent aux données de circuler entre les blocs de votre workflow. Lorsque vous connectez deux blocs dans Scrydon, vous établissez une relation de flux de données qui définit comment l'information passe d'un bloc à l'autre.

Chaque connexion représente une relation dirigée dans laquelle les données circulent depuis la sortie d'un bloc source vers l'entrée d'un bloc de destination.

Créer des connexions

Sélectionner le bloc source : Cliquez sur le port de sortie du bloc depuis lequel vous souhaitez vous connecter

Tracer la connexion : Faites glisser vers le port d'entrée du bloc de destination

Confirmer la connexion : Relâchez pour créer la connexion

Configurer (facultatif) : Certaines connexions peuvent nécessiter une configuration supplémentaire

Flux des connexions

Le flux de données à travers les connexions suit ces principes :

  1. Flux directionnel : Les données circulent toujours des sorties vers les entrées
  2. Ordre d'exécution : Les blocs s'exécutent dans l'ordre déterminé par leurs connexions
  3. Transformation des données : Les données peuvent être transformées lors de leur passage entre les blocs
  4. Chemins conditionnels : Certains blocs (comme Router et Condition) peuvent diriger le flux vers différents chemins

Visualisation des connexions

Les connexions sont représentées visuellement dans l'éditeur de workflow :

  • Lignes pleines : Connexions actives qui transmettront des données
  • Flux animé : Pendant l'exécution, le flux de données est visualisé le long des connexions
  • Codage couleur : Différents types de connexions peuvent avoir des couleurs différentes
  • Étiquettes de connexion : Indicateurs visuels montrant quelles données sont disponibles

Gérer les connexions

Vous pouvez gérer vos connexions de plusieurs façons :

  • Supprimer : Cliquez sur une connexion et appuyez sur Suppr ou utilisez le menu contextuel
  • Réorienter : Faites glisser une connexion pour changer son chemin
  • Inspecter : Cliquez sur une connexion pour voir les détails des données transmises
  • Désactiver : Désactivez temporairement une connexion sans la supprimer

La suppression d'une connexion arrêtera immédiatement le flux de données entre les blocs. Assurez-vous que c'est intentionnel avant de supprimer des connexions.

Compatibilité des connexions

Tous les blocs ne peuvent pas être connectés les uns aux autres. La compatibilité dépend de :

  1. Compatibilité des types de données : Le type de sortie doit être compatible avec le type d'entrée
  2. Restrictions des blocs : Certains blocs peuvent avoir des restrictions sur ce à quoi ils peuvent se connecter
  3. Logique du workflow : Les connexions doivent avoir un sens logique dans le contexte de votre workflow

L'éditeur indiquera quand les connexions sont invalides ou incompatibles.

Sur cette page

Sur cette page